Tricyclic compounds of Formula I are inhibitors of HIV integrase and inhibitors of HIV replication: (I) wherein G, T, R1, R2, R3A, R3B, R4A, R4B, R5A, R5B, R6A and R6B are defined herein. The compounds are useful for the prophylaxis or treatment of infection by HIV and the prophylaxis, treatment, or delay in the onset or progression of AIDS. The compounds are employed against HIV infection and AIDS as compounds per se (or as hydrates or solvates thereof) or in the form of pharmaceutically acceptable salts. The compounds and their salts can be employed as ingredients in pharmaceutical compositions, optionally in combination with other antivirals, immunomodulators, antibiotics or vaccines.
Synthesis of a 5-alkoxypyrido[3,4-d]pyrimidin-4(3H)-one derivative via directed ortho-metallation of a pyridine analogue

The synthetic strategy towards a 5-alkoxypyrido[3,4-d]pyrimidin-4(3H)-one is described, utilizing palladium catalyzed amination of a bromopyridine, and subsequent directed ortho-metallation/carboxylation as the key steps.
